Conveyancing Association welcomes ntitle as latest affiliate member

The Conveyancing Association has announced that title investigation specialists ntitle have joined as its newest affiliate member.

Founded by Nicola Ashley and Nicola Davies, ntitle is the only UK business offering a dedicated outsourced service in title investigation. The company delivers accurate, buyer-ready title investigations and a full list of compliant enquiries to conveyancing firms in England and Wales within 48 hours, using a combination of technology and sector expertise.

The firm says its service enables conveyancers to change the way they manage and deliver transactions without compromising on speed or quality.

Affiliate membership of the Conveyancing Association provides benefits including access to member firms, networking opportunities, the use of CA branding and attendance at industry events. Ntitle will also be present at the CA’s Annual Conference & Dinner at The Belfry in February 2026.

Nicola Ashley, co-founder of ntitle, said: “Joining the CA as an affiliate member is a natural next step for ntitle. Our service is designed to help conveyancing firms work smarter and deliver faster, more accurate outcomes for their clients – goals that closely align with the CA’s priorities.

“We are excited to connect with its high-quality member firms, share our expertise, outline the full range of title investigation services we offer and collaborate across key workstreams to help shape the future of conveyancing.”

Nicky Heathcote, non-executive chair of the Conveyancing Association, added: “We are very pleased to welcome ntitle as the latest affiliate member of the CA. Becoming an affiliate provides access to our network of high-quality conveyancing firms and the opportunity to engage directly with the sector’s leading operators.

“Ntitle’s expertise in title investigation will be an excellent addition as we continue to collaborate across our key workstreams, from improving efficiency and service delivery to driving innovation throughout the conveyancing process.

“We look forward to working closely with the ntitle team, both at our events and within our various working groups, to deliver meaningful benefits for our members and to continue championing improvements that support firms and their clients.”
